使用apt安装php和apache
在管理和配置服务器时,经常需要安装和配置PHP和Apache等重要工具,以确保Web应用程序的正常运行。在Ubuntu和Debian操作系统中,可以使用apt(Advanced Package Tool)来管理软件包,快速简便地安装所需的软件。本文将介绍如何使用apt在Ubuntu和Debian系统中安装PHP和Apache。
安装Apache
首先,让我们来安装Apache。Apache是一个流行的开源Web服务器,广泛用于托管网站和应用程序。要使用apt安装Apache,请按照以下步骤操作:
- 更新软件包列表:
- 安装Apache:
- 启动Apache服务:
- 验证安装:
在终端中运行以下命令,以确保软件包列表是最新的:
sudo apt update
运行以下命令来安装Apache服务器:
sudo apt install apache2
安装完成后,Apache服务会自动启动。如果没有自动启动,您可以运行以下命令手动启动Apache服务:
sudo systemctl start apache2
在浏览器中输入您服务器的IP地址或域名,如果看到Apache的默认页面,则表示安装成功。
安装PHP
安装完Apache后,接下来我们将安装PHP,PHP是一种强大的服务器端脚本语言,常用于动态网页开发。
- 安装PHP及其相关模块:
- 重新加载Apache:
- 验证PHP安装:
运行以下命令来安装PHP及常用的扩展:
sudo apt install php libapache2-mod-php php-mysql
安装完成后,重新加载Apache服务以使PHP模块生效:
sudo systemctl reload apache2
创建一个简单的PHP文件用于测试,比如在/var/www/目录下创建一个info.php文件,内容如下:
<?php
phpinfo();
?>
然后在浏览器中访问info.php,如果看到PHP信息页面,则表示PHP安装成功。
配置Apache
完成PHP的安装后,接下来我们可以配置Apache以支持PHP文件的解析。在Apache的配置文件中添加以下内容:
sudo nano /etc/apache2/apache2.conf
在apache2.conf
文件的末尾添加以下行:
<FilesMatch "\.php$">
SetHandler application/x-httpd-php
</FilesMatch>
保存文件并重新加载Apache服务。
总结
通过本文的介绍,您现在应该已经学会了使用apt在Ubuntu和Debian系统中安装和配置PHP和Apache。这些步骤对于搭建Web服务器和托管Web应用程序至关重要。希望本文对您有所帮助,祝您使用愉快!
- 相关评论
- 我要评论
-